The 2024-25 Ligue 1 campaign saw Paris Saint-Germain pick up their 13th title, and their fourth in a row. They ended 19 points ahead of second-place Marseille. AS Monaco will join these two sides in the league phase of next season’s UEFA Champions League after finishing third in the table.
Fans are still buzzing about all the awesome individual performances we have seen throughout the 2024/25 season. Despite PSG comfortably winning the league, the other teams also put in good performances this season. Some names had brilliant league campaigns and made our Ligue 1 team of the season:
Formation: 4-3-3
GK: Lucas Chevalier (Lille)
He has been a rock in goal for Lille all season long, showing some serious maturity for his age. His presence in the box and his ability to pull off some incredible saves have been key to Lille’s strong defence. He kept 11 clean sheets this season, which shows how good and consistent he was throughout the season.
Chevalier made crucial saves in many matches, which helped his team get good results.
LB: Nuno Mendes (PSG)
Mendes has improved his performance over the years and has grown into a top-quality player. Not only in defence, but also in attack, he helps his teammates. Only Hakimi created more chances after line-breaking passes than Mendes among all defenders in Ligue 1 this season.
He is fantastic at progressing the ball forward and delivering pinpoint crosses into the box.
CB: Marquinhos (PSG)
Marquinhos continues to be the rock at the heart of PSG’s defence, bringing leadership, stability and top-notch quality to their backline. He’s got a real commanding presence and reads the game brilliantly, which has been crucial in PSG conceding the fewest goals in the league. With the ball and without the ball, he is very good.
He completed his 12th season as a PSG player, winning the Ligue 1 title for a 10th time.
CB: Pacho (PSG)
Willian Pacho has surprised everyone with his performance this season. He did his job very well in every match. His partnership with Marquinhos was one of the best not only in Ligue 1 but in the whole of Europe.
Just like his partner in the back, he is also very good with the ball. The player is a physically strong and robust defender.
RB: Achraf Hakimi (PSG)
It will hardly come as a surprise to most that PSG defender Achraf Hakimi makes the Ligue 1 team of the season in the right-back position. It was yet another superb campaign for the Moroccan international, as he sealed his fourth league title in as many years at the club.
He is probably one of the best in his position. He played a key role in his team’s performance in the league as well as in the Champions League. Hakimi brings a lot of energy and drive to PSG’s attacks from that right wing, making him a vital player.
CDM: Andrey Santos (Strasbourg)
Santos has had a fantastic breakout season on loan at Strasbourg, turning into one of the most dynamic and impactful midfielders in Ligue 1. In 34 games, which he played this season, he scored 11 goals and provided three assists. Santo’s performance has been a driving force behind Strabourg’s strong season.
His energy, tackling ability and knack for goal scoring make him a vital player for his team.
CM: Joao Neves (PSG)
Neves has quickly become a key player in the midfield, as he showed a level of maturity and technical skill which perfectly fits Enrique’s style of play. He’s got the ability to control the tempo of the game and can pick out a killer pass, which has been vital for PSG’s dominance in midfield. Neves is very composed on the ball.
Despite his short stature, he is able to do his job for his team on the pitch.
CAM: Ryan Cherki (Lyon)
He was arguably the main reason Lyon secured European football for the 2025-26 season, finishing sixth and claiming a spot in the UEFA Conference League. Due to his brilliant performance this season, he has attracted much interest from some big clubs in Europe, as already there are many rumours in the news.
His incisive passing in the opposition half is one reason why so many Europe’s top clubs are reportedly taking a close look at him. Cherki got that flair, and he is a player who can produce moments of magic on the field.
LW: Bradley Barcola (PSG)
Barcola has had a breakthrough Ligue 1 season for PSG, as he emerged as a dynamic and exciting talent for them. This season, he has played 56 matches for his club, in which he scored 19 goals and provided 13 assists, which is a serious contribution to PSG’s attacking power. Barcola kept his form throughout this season.
Now surely his role in the UCL final will be crucial. His pace, dribbling ability and an eye for goal made him a key player for Enrique’s team.
RW: Ousmane Dembele (PSG)
The Frenchman has enjoyed his best-ever season at club level in 2024-25. Unlike last few seasons, he hasn’t been injured quite often. His electric pace, dribbling skills and clinical finishing have made him a nightmare for defenders all across Ligue 1.
Dembele’s consistent performance and significant market value confirm his status as one of the top attacking talents in the league. This season, he has played 47 games, in which he has scored 33 goals and provided 10 assists.
ST: Mason Greenwood (Marseille)
He scored 21 goals in Ligue 1 across 2024-25, the joint most with Ousmane Dembele. In doing so, he became just the second player to reach this total in his first season in the top flight with Marseille since 1947-48 after Alen Boskic. He has got his confidence back.
A few seasons back he was surrounded by controversies, and he has bounced back and shown his quality and proved everyone who doubted him. His performances have been crucial for Marseille as they’ve pushed for a high league finish.
